Watering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it

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it is as follows:

  • Watering Pagoda Dogwood in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Pagoda Dogwood in Winter: Average Water

  • Watering Grapefruit in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Grapefruit in Winter: Average Water

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it Diseases

Plants get infected many times due to lack of care. This makes it unhealthy and reduces its life too. Hence it is necessary to know the kind of disease on plants, to cure it and keep the plant healthy. Knowing About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it diseases is very important factor of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it Care. These plant's diseases are:

  • Pagoda Dogwood: Crown rot, Leaf spot, Red blotch and Whiteflies
  • Grapefruit: Bud blast, Citrus canker, Red blotch and Scale

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it pruning is done as follows:

  • Pagoda Dogwood pruning: Prune if you want to improve plant shape, Prune lower leaves and Prune once the plant is tall enough

  • Grapefruit pruning: Prune ocassionally,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

Plants need fertilizers for its growth and increasing the life. Pagoda Dogwood and Grapefruit fertilizers are as follows:

  • Pagoda Dogwood fertilizers: Fertilize in early spring and Mulch
  • Grapefruit fertilizers: 10-15-10 amounts and fertilize in growing season
